Ketika Dibongkar BlackBerry Z10 Ternyata Menggunakan Komponen Samsung


BlackBerry-Z10-bongkar
Smartphone BlackBerry Z10 full touchscreen ini memang cukup menarik. Ketikasmartphone BlackBerry Z10 dibongkar, ternyata banyak menggunakan komponen dari Samsung. BlackBerry Z10 adalah salah satu jagoan BlackBerry yang mengemban misi penting, yakni memperkenalkan keunggulan sistem operasi BlackBerry 10.
Smartphone besutan perusahaan yang dahulu menggunakan nama RIM ini memang tak lagi menggunakan pakem desain BlackBerry seri terdahulu.Perusahaan asal Kanada ini tampaknya terinspirasi produk Apple dan Samsung untuk desain BlackBerry Z10.
BB-Z10-backcase
TechInsight telah melakukan pembongkaran terhadap smartphone BlackBerry Z10 untuk mengtahui komponen apa saja yang digunakan oleh smartphone berbasis BlackBerry 10 ini. BlackBerry Z10 menggunakan chipset Qualcomm Snapdragon MSM8960 dual-core dengan kecepatan 1,5GHz yang dibuat dengan proses fabrikasi 28nm.
Tak hanya itu, beberapa komponen yang ada pada BlackBerry Z10 ini adalah buatan Samsung, sebut saja memori RAM dan memori internal yang berupa NAND flash. Penasaran? Berikut daftar komponen yang digunakan oleh BlackBerry Z10.
BB-Z10-PCB
  • Samsung K3PE0E000A – 2 GB Mobile DDR2 SDRAM, memori RAM
  • Samsung KLMAG2GE4A – 16 GB MLC NAND Flash, memori internal
  • Qualcomm MSM8960 – Snapdragon S4 Baseband / prosesor
  • Qualcomm WCD9310 – Audio Codec
  • Qualcomm PM8921 – Power Management IC
  • Qualcomm RTR8600 – GSM / CDMA / W-CDMA / LTE RxD Transceiver + GPS
  • Texas Instruments WL1273L – Single-Chip 802.11a/b/g/n WLAN, Bluetooth, dan FM
  • TriQuint TQP6M9017 – Dual-Band WLAN Module
  • RF Micro Devices RF7252 – CDMA/WCDMA BAND 2 Linear Power Amplifier Module
  • RF Micro Devices RF7303 – LTE/UMTS/CDMA BAND 3 Linear Power Amplifier Module
  • Inside Secure SECUREAD IC5C633I4- NFC Solution Module
  • Avago ACPM-5017 – LTE Band XVII Power Amplifier
  • Avago ACPM-7051 – Quad-Band GSM / W-CDMA Bands I & V Power Amplifier
  • Sony CXM3582UR – SP10T Antenna Switch
  • ST Microelectronics LIS3DH – MEMS Accelerometer
  • ST Microelectronics LSM330DLC – 3D Accelerometer & 3D Gyroscope
  • Synaptics Clearpad 3203 – Capacitive Touchscreen Controller
Yang unik dari BlackBerry Z10 adalah teknik penggabungan atau perakitan yang dinilai sangat mirip dengan Samsung Galaxy S3.

Qualcomm Suplai 'Otak' Galaxy S4 dengan Snapdragon 600

detail berita

Samsung resmi mengumumkan smartphone terbarunya Galaxy S4. Suksesor Galaxy SIII itu dikemas dengan Exynos 5 Octa, dan chipset Qualcomm. 

Galaxy S4 menggunakan chipset Qualcomm untuk sejumlah pasar di Amerika Serikat (AS) dan Kanada. Samartphone ini akan dikemas dengan Snapdragon 600, kendati demikian sejumlah pihak berharap bahwa Galaxy S4 akan dikapalkan dengan Snapdragon 800. Demikian dilansir dari Softpedia, Senin (148/3/2013). 

Vice President, Marketing, Qualcomm Mobile & Computing, Tim McDonough mengumumkan, smartphone terbaru seri Galaxy S akan menggunakan chipset Snapdragon 600. 

"Kami senang mengatakan, Snapdragon 600 akan disematkan pada Galaxy S4 di sejumlah wilayah," kata McDonough.

Chipset Qualcomm pada Galaxy S4 diisi prosesor quad-core Krait yang berpacu pada clock 1.9GHz. Sementara itu, berikut fitur yang di ditawarkan Qualcomm Snapdragon 600: 

- LTE Cat 3;
- 2 GB LPDDR3 RAM;
- Hexagon QDSP6;
- Adreno 320 GPU;
- 1080p HD video capture and playback;
- HD multichannel sound with DTS-HD and Dolby Digital Plus audio;
- OpenGL ES 3.0 conformant.

Facebook’s Android app update is a malware gateway


Facebook
One of the great and terrible things about Android is the level of control that is available to the user. Your smartphone is as secure as you are, and as long as you don’t go poking around in thing you don’t understand you’ll be fine. Facebook’s most recent update upsets this general rule, and the end result could be disastrous.
The easiest way to keep your Android smartphone safe is to use it with the out-of-the-box settings — there are plenty of ways you can leave yourself vulnerable to attacks on Android if you do anything else. Rooting your phone can expose you to software attacks, but that usually requires a fair bit of know how. The Android software utilities include the ability to install apps from unknown sources. This feature is great for installing apps that are being beta tested, or apps that aren’t available in the Google Play Store. Facebook has decided to take advantage of this ability through an update to their app.
Facebook
Facebook’s Android app is pushing an update that bears an oddly technical message. The app explains that you will be able to download new updates as they are available right through the app. The language is a little funny, prompting you to install the latest build, and Facebook has such confidence in their app’s ability to deliver the download that there’s a retry button just in case. This update happens over WiFi, which Facebook touts is a feature for some reason. There are two big issues with this method of updating that have nasty implications for Android users.
The first issue is a fight between Google and Facebook, which may cause the app to be removed from the Play Store at some point. Google has a check system that verifies apps that are installed through their service are only accessing the parts of your phone that you have given permission to access. This goes back to Facebook’s behavior in the past, where they have grabbed contact data from Android phones but refused to share their data back with Android.
The second issue, and perhaps the most significant, is how the app updates are installed. Users will need to have the ability to install software from unverified sources.
Facebook
In order to safely use this feature, users would need to allow the phone to install from unknown sources manually and then disable the feature after the app was updated. Otherwise, any app could be installed without permission and without the user knowing.
The single greatest infection point for most phones is this feature, which is why it is hidden in the Android menu system and is always off by default on every phone that has been sold. To put users in a situation that requires that option to be enabled for something as commonplace as Facebook is incredibly dangerous.

How Wallet ruined the Google I/O 2013 registration

I/O 2013


As Android’s market share grows and software like Chrome OS become more popular, so does the desire to attend Google’s main event. This means every year the registration process for Google’s I/O developer conference gets more difficult and the competition to get a ticket ramps up. This year Google seemed to have everything under control, but it looks like many users feel the search giant tripped at the finish line.
The I/O registration process was entirely Google-centric this year. You needed a Google+ account, with your payment information pre-loaded into Google Wallet. After that everyone was told that if you followed the instructions you’d have a fair shot getting in.
The instructions were simple, though mildly akin to being told not to look down when standing somewhere very high. If you parked yourself at the I/O registration page a few minutes before 10AM ET, you’d be put in line to get a ticket. Registrants were warned: Don’t refresh, don’t mess with the site, and don’t have multiple tabs open if you want things to go smoothly and to ensure your place in line. Google gave people plenty of warning and explained everything clearly, but smooth is about the furthest thing from how most would describe today’s registration.
If you were waiting well in advance, the website shifted at 9:30 to a countdown for the registration to be open. As the count drew closer to zero, the color changed to a bright red, just in case you weren’t starting at the ticking clock. When the virtual doors opened, a loading ring GIF sat and informed you that Google was searching for a ticket to give you.
If this didn’t timeout and offer you an Error 500 page, you were to confirm your information and head to checkout. Google placed a five minute timer on registration, and at the end of that period your ticket was put back in the general access pile. Five minutes would be more than enough time to checkout under normal circumstances. Unfortunately, Google’s own checkout service hung for many, leaving them unable to complete the transaction in time.
IO 2013 registration
Google Wallet offered users a different loading ring, this time in an attempt to pull the records for their payment information. Given Google’s stern warnings regarding refreshing or tampering with the site, users were left with little option but to sit and watch as the clock counted down on the registration. When it did inevitably time out, they had to start the process over and hope that they would not suffer the same fate as before. After 45 minutes of the process, social networks finally began to populate with users who had gotten tickets to the conference. Minutes later, the website announced that tickets were sold out.
Every year it seems Google’s services fail in one key place during the registration process. The problems seem to always come back to the same issue, that these services are unable to scale under load. Last year the registration page suffered from a denial of service style flood of refreshing users attempting to get a ticket. This year users were discouraged from that behavior, but Google was still unable to deliver an acceptable experience.

Samsung Galaxy S4 vs Galaxy S3: More than a number bump


SGS3 vs SGS4
Samsung’s Galaxy S4 — the company’s flagship smartphone for the 2013 — has been announcedand unsurprisingly the handset bears a striking resemblance to its predecessor. If you take a closer look, however, you’ll find there’s more than a couple of differences between the Samsung Galaxy S3 $189.99 at Amazon Wireless and the new Galaxy S4.
For the purposes of this compare, we’re going to be focusing on the US variants of both Galaxy smartphones. We’ll be looking at the Verizon Wireless variant of the Galaxy S3 as well as the S4.

“This year we put a four on the box”

For most phones out there, a year’s worth of technology evolution shows itself in some not-so-subtle ways. If you look at Motorola, HTC, or LG, it’s usually not hard to point at the phones in a lineup and tell which phone is the older generation. Design evolution is just as important to most companies as hardware iteration, but you’ll find no such glaringly obvious distinctions between the Galaxy S4 and the Galaxy S3. Samsung’s design has survived a full generation, much in the same way that Apple maintains their design for “s” variants of their hardware line. Unlike Apple, there’s a lot more than a spec boost between these two phones — but more on that later.
The Galaxy S4′s physical updates are nearly imperceptible when seeing the two phones laying side by side. Samsung’s latest flagship is ever so slightly heavier and just barely taller and wider, but also manages to be a full millimeter thinner. The jump from the 720p 4.8-inch screen to the 1080p 4.99-inch screen marks a significant increase in quality as well as a slight increase in overall size. Despite having a larger battery and a bigger screen, the Galaxy S4 is still lighter than its predecessor.
There may not be much difference looking at these two phones with the screen off, but turn them on and the power under the hood is sure to show you which is the Galaxy S4.
sgs3 vs sgs4

Not all Samsung under the hood

The Samsung Galaxy S3 was a significant milestone for the company, due mostly to the ability to put the same phone with the same branding on the shelves of nearly every carrier on the planet. In order to accomplish that last year, Samsung’s Galaxy S3 was never really one hardware platform. Half of the phones ran on Samsung’s own Exynos processor, while the US LTE variants ran on Qualcomm’s Snapdragon processor. As a result, the Galaxy S3 existed as both a quad core phone with 1GB of RAM and a dual core phone with 2GB of RAM. The experience was as similar as Samsung could make it at the time, but at the end of the day there were two very different phones with the same name.
The Samsung Galaxy S4 US LTE variant is also running a Qualcomm processor, though bumped to quad-core 1.9GHz with 2GB of RAM. Their international version will once again feature a Samsung made processor, though this Exynos will have an octo-core setup. The phone will be sold in 16GB, 32GB, and 64GB variants with the ability to expand any of these by another 64GB. The 2600 mAh battery is expected to comfortably drive the phone all day, but like the GS3 the battery is removable and exchangeable.
Where Samsung may have been forced to rely on Qualcomm for their processors, the display itself remains Samsung made. There was a lot of discussion surrounding the 1080p display on the Galaxy S4, and whether or not it was possible for it to be made using Samsung’s Super AMOLED technology. Not only will the GS4 follow in its predecessors footsteps by offering the first of the new top of the line display tech, but it will also include software that adjusts the contrast and brightness on the phone contextually as well as environmentally.
sgs3 vs sgs4
Clearly a busy year for Samsung
The explosive popularity of the Galaxy S3 meant Samsung’s only option was to shoot through the ceiling with the Galaxy S4. As with the Galaxy S3, hardware alone is not going to sell this phone. Samsung’s custom variant of Android has always been a little different than the rest of the kids in class, but recently TouchWiz has grown to offer a wealth of features for everyone. The unification of software tools across the Galaxy Note and Galaxy S3 was a great decision for Samsung, allowing their phones to offer a level of multitasking not available on any other smartphone right now. Coupled with their dedication to NFC-reliant activities and their Smart Share features, Samsung quickly gone to the head of the pack in competing with the other Android variants.
The Galaxy S4 offers a whole new bundle of features, continuing the integration of Galaxy Note tools and adding in all new features alongside Android 4.2.2. The new flagship includes an IR sensor on the front to help in tracking face and hand movements. Combined with new software, the Galaxy S4 can pause video just be recognizing that your face has turned away, flick through albums and websites by detecting the wave of your hand, and the IR sensor can even be used to scan barcodes without taking a photo of them like traditional smartphones. You’ll also be able to control your television and any other IR capable piece of hardware.
Samsung has also made impressive strides in their camera technology, specifically with the ability to use the front and rear camera simultaneously. These “Dual Camera” modes make it possible to edit yourself into a photo as the user, participate in video recordings of your family, or have a video chat with both cameras running in unison. These tools are provided by Samsung, but come at the price of OS level lock in. Many of these features are only usable with other Samsung Galaxy S4 owners, which is a trend the company has been moving towards for years.

Final thoughts

You can clearly see, despite looking terribly similar at first glance, there’s a world of difference between these two Galaxies. Samsung has done an impressive job releasing a thoroughly worthy update to their hardware line, and it will be interesting to see how the phone competes with the rest of the market as the year progresses.

Replace Google Reader with a Raspberry Pi


Tiny tiny RSS running on Raspberry Pi
With Google Reader shutting down this July, you might be looking for another way to stay on top of your feed subscriptions. Why not set up a Raspberry Pi to do the not-so-heavy lifting instead of importing your feeds into yet another web-based service? After all, you never know when anyone (or everyone) is going to pull the pin on their aggregators — especially since RSS is supposed to be dead already anyway.
Just follow Conor O’Neill’s lead and install Tiny Tiny RSS on your Raspberry Pi. It’s an open-source app that has been around for ages, and its developers provide a tarball that makes setup on the Pi (or any Linux-powered system) a simple task. You’ll need a basic LAMP stack running, too, because Tiny Tiny RSS isn’t a desktop app, it’s a web app that you can self-host.
That makes it a pretty ideal Google Reader replacement if you’ve got a decent internet connection and are comfortable setting up port forwarding on your router. Once everything’s configured, you’ll be able to access your feeds anywhere you have a browser available — just like you can with Reader. And since you’re in control, you don’t have to worry about a startup going under or someone going on a spring cleaning purgefest. As long as your ISP bill is up-to-date, you’ll always be able to read your feeds in the comfort of Tiny Tiny RSS.
Don’t have a Raspberry Pi? Loads of other devices will do the trick. SheevaPlug devices should work nicely, too, and so will those nifty little HDMI stick PCs — as long as you own one that can handle an ARM-friendly Linux distro.
One thing to be aware of is that your comparatively limited processing and bandwidth mean that Tiny Tiny has to work a little harder to retrieve all that feed content. It may struggle at times to keep up with hundreds of feeds, unlike Google Reader with its powerful cloud back-end.

Pebble smartwatch teardown reveals minimal innards that are nearly impossible to fix


Pebble teardown
Perhaps lost in the speculation regarding an Apple smartwatch, the smartwatch that first lit the internet on fire, the Pebble, has shipped to eager customers. The maniacal folks over at iFixit sought to satiate their tech bloodlust, and ripped the Pebble to shreds, exposing its insides for all the world to see. However, it turns out that there isn’t much going on under the hood.
For those of you that somehow missed the Pebble as it took over the tech news cycle, it’s a watch, funded through Kickstarter, that interacts with your smartphone and displays your phone’s information on the watch. Considering you can just look at your smartphone to see what’s happening on there, the Pebble’s true goal is to use it when it would be inconvenient to pull your phone from your pocket or bag. When at the gym, for example, it’s annoying to have to reach for your phone when you want to change tracks on a song, or check Twitter in between sets. With the Pebble, you could leave your phone in your pocket, but still have access to core features. You’d think that would make the watch a complicated device, but when iFixit busted it open, they didn’t find much going on.
The Pebble doesn’t have any visible outer screws, so they had to use the iOpener kit, which was originally used to pry open the iPad. Due to a significant amount of adhesive, the watch’s casing was difficult to open, and iFixit reports that it’s impossible to open the casing without breaking the screen.
Broken Pebble screen
Once the watch was opened, the team found that three backlight LEDs is all that is needed to light the Pebble’s display. Rather than making a mess though and having to dive hands-deep into the watch’s guttyworks, the team found a simple assembly kept all neat and tidy inside a small plastic frame.
A cable is home to the Pebble’s three LEDs, Bluetooth antenna, and the unit’s four buttons, so if one of those should malfunction, you can’t really get in there and replace the component without replacing the cable. However, as we saw above, you can’t really get into the Pebble without busting the screen anyway. This also means you can’t replace the battery without breaking the unit.
That’s about all there is to the Pebble’s innards. It’s a tidy, compact design, and you can’t really open it unless you’re comfortable with a broken screen. To the average consumer, this wouldn’t be a problem until — most likely — the battery goes on the fritz. So, if you have or are planning on getting a Pebble, and are also fond of fixing your devices yourself, you should probably just keep good care of your watch instead.

Apple’s Lightning AV adapter contains a tiny ARM computer



Lightning AV adaptor
There’s been a lot of speculation about why Apple decided to start using the Lightning port in every part of their current generation of hardware. A teardown of Apple’s Lightning AV adapter reveals some insight into why, and how Apple and their users will benefit from it as the platform moves forward.
Apple’s got a sordid past when it comes to how they have handled what cables you can and can’t use with their hardware. Previous generations of iDevices have had pages of apps that allowed jailbroken iDevices to use whatever cable they chose to transmit video to second screens after Apple locked things down in software. With third party cables sometimes being significantly less expensive than the ones being sold officially, Apple could either do something about it or look to a solution that addressed the problem from a mutually beneficial perspective. Lightning was Apple’s solution to both the third party cable market and an elegant solution to how video output is handled on iOS.
Apple Lightning AV
Recently the guys at Panic discovered that the Apple Lightning AV adapter was less than honest about what it was capable of. When trying to output a video to a 1080p television over HDMI, it was discovered that the output was actually a scaled 1600×900 video feed that lead to odd visual artifacting and an overall decrease in quality. Since Apple’s website pretty clearly states that Lightning iDevices with the AV adapter can output at 1080p, this is pretty bad form on Apple’s part. One of the guys performing the tests noticed that the feed looked very similar to that of an AirPlay feed, and decided to cut open the AV adapter to satisfy the urge to know what they thought initially was an AirPlay receiver of some kind.
Underneath the Lightning AV adapter’s soft white plastic casing was a nondescript ARM processor and 2GB of RAM. Basically, the AV adapter has a small computer onboard, designed to handle the raw feed from the Lightning port and translate it into something the HDMI cable can use. This means that the actual iDevice doesn’t have to be responsible for this processing, which is great for the overall performance of the hardware.
A comment left on the original Panic post, who hinted very heavily that he or she might work for Apple, explained that this method of handling the video means an adapter for any video format could be made. While this certainly lends to the idea that Lightning is “future-proof,” it’s important to remember the first part of this, where an adapter will only exist if Apple approves it moving forward.
The bad news is that Apple is unlikely to be able to fix the problems with this Lightning adapter with software. You’ll probably need the next version of the hardware, and it’s unclear whether or not Apple will ever publicly address the fact that the current hardware is essentially false advertising. The good news is that Apple can fix it, and its more than likely they already are.

An iPhone 5S motherboard image leaks complete with quad-core A7 processor


iPhone 5S motherboard leaked shot
It is widely expected that Apple will refresh its iPhone line-up later this year with the introduction of the iPhone 5S. We aren’t expecting much of a change between the iPhone 5 and 5S in terms of how it looks. That’s based on the fact Apple doesn’t seem to be investing much at the moment in new production equipment, meaning not much in the way of new hardware features. With that being the case, Apple will be focused on upgrading the components inside the handset.
The image you see above is thought to be a leaked shot of the motherboard that will ship inside the iPhone 5S. As usual, this has come from an unknown source that website iOSDoc trusts along with a few details of what we can expect with the refresh in terms of software updates.
Apparently, that A7 processor you see in the image is a quad-core chip that will be clocked at 1.2GHz. Although the A6 inside the iPhone 5 runs slightly faster at 1.3GHz, it’s only a dual-core chip so the A7 should offer noticeable performance gains and allow the smartphone to just do more. The GPU is expected to be switched out for the quad-core PowerVR SGX554MP4, which is used in the 4th-gen iPad. There’s also expected to be 2GB of dual-channel LPDDR2-1066 RAM on board instead of the 1GB the iPhone 5 currently uses. Again, that should allow more headroom for the software and apps you want to run on the phone.
With new hardware also comes some software updates and usually a few surprises from Apple. The introduction of the iPhone 5S is expected to include iOS 7 rolled out alongside an updated version of Siri.
All that new hardware means there’s bound to be significantly more draw on the battery. Apple will have to counter that either with a more aggressive battery management system, or by managing to squeeze a larger battery inside the case.

Chumby creator working on an open source, ARM-powered laptop


Open Source laptop
Bunnie Huang, the brains behind the Chumby internet appliance, is working on another cool creation: a DIY open source laptop. While it looks like many other dev boards on the market (like theRaspberry Pi or Odroid), Huang’s goal is to create an ARM-powered laptop with “some wacky features in it for hackers.” The wacky features lists includes things like a Raspberry-Pi compatible expansion header, and both analog and digital inputs and outputs.
Huang is currently working with a quad-core Freescale iMX6 processor clocked at 1.2GHz. The board looks like a tinker’s dream, with standard So-DIMM, SATA-II, and mini-PCIe connectors, micro SD and SD card slots, two USB ports, and a single USB on-the-go port. HDMI and LVDS outputs are available for pushing video to displays, and both 10/100 and gigabit Ethernet ports are supplied. The dual network ports might also fall under the wacky features heading as well, since they’d allow a laptop (or desktop or tablet) built using Huang’s board to serve as a firewall device.
The design started taking shape early this summer, and Huang says he’s already got an ARM-friendly Linux distribution booting. Anyone who’s interested can download datasheets and programming manuals for all the key components. It’s enough information to allow those with the skills to create their own bootable firmware from scratch, says Huang.
While this started out as a labor of love, Huang notes in his blog post that others might be interested in purchasing a board like the one he’s created. If there’s enough interest, he may even launch a Kickstarter campaign to facilitate the production of a small run of the open hardware. Don’t expect them to come as cheaply as the Raspberry Pi or Odroid, however. Huang’s after a “low-volume, hand-crafted laptop made with uniquely open-source components,” and would price the kit accordingly.

Rahasia Kekuatan Gorilla Glass


Rahasia Kekuatan Gorilla Glass

Gadget saat ini berkembang dengan pesat. Prosesor berkembang seturut Hukum Moore. Resolusi layar juga semakin tinggi dan bertambah jernih. Soal bentuk juga diperhatikan. Namun ada perubahan yang tak disadari banyak pengguna: layar kaca bertambah kuat. Jika Anda memperhatikan spesifikasi sebuah gadget, terkadang terbaca “Corning Gorilla Glass”.

Gorilla Glass rasanya sudah menjadi standar kaca yang digunakan dalam ponsel pintar atau gadget lainnya. Kaca ini mencegah baret atau pecah saat terjatuh tanpa sengaja. Kaca ini juga bisa dibuat tipis sehingga tidak mengganggu pengoperasian layar sentuh atau menambah berat keseluruhan gadget.


Apa rahasia di balik itu? Apa yang membuat Gorilla Glass lebih istimewa dibandingkan kaca pada umumnya?

Kaca yang digunakan secara komersial bahan dasarnya berasal dari tiga sumber utama: pasir (SiO2), limestone, dan sodium karbonat. Nah, Corning yang membuat kaca gorila itu mengombinasikan SiO2 dengan bahan kimia lain sebelum dilebur menjadi kaca. Hasilnya aluminosilicate – yang berarti kaca yang mengandung alumunium, silikon, dan oksigen. Kaca juga mengandung ion sodium (Na) yang sangat berperan dalam proses selanjutnya.
Rahasia kekuatan kaca Corning adalah sebuah proses yang diberi nama perubahan ion. Kaca aluminosilicate tadi mengandung ion sodium. Corning lalu merendam lembaran kaca itu ke larutan yang mengandung ion potasium. Dalam Tabel Periodik, sodium dan potasium termasuk kelompok logam yang aktif. Logam-logam itu mudah bereaksi dengan unsur lain.

Namun dalam tabel itu sodium (Na) berada di atas potasium (K). Artinya atom sodium lebih kecil dibandingkan dengan atom potasium. Mungkin Anda berpikir bahwa ukuran atom bukan persoalan. Namun di situ rahasianya. Jika kita bisa mengeluarkan ion sodium dari kaca aluminosilicate dan menggantikannya dengan ion-ion potasium yang lebih banyak, lembaran kaca itu akan mengalami pemampatan.

Untuk proses pertukaran ion itu, pertama harus memecah ikatan ion sodium dengan kaca. Itulah alasan mengapa larutan potasium begitu panas – Corning menyatakan bahwa temperaturnya mencapai 400 derajat Celcius. Pada saat temperatur ini, panas memutus ikatan sodium dan kaca.  Akan tetapi, logam aktif dengan bobot lebih bisa tetap berikatan pada temperatur panas seperti itu. Potasium memiliki bobot lebih berat dibandingkan dengan sodium sehingga ikatan ion potasium dengan kaca tetap kuat meski temperatur mencapai 400 derajat Celcius.

Setelah proses itu, aluminosilicate ditekan oleh ion-ion potasium. Penekanan itu menciptakan lapisan pelindung kaca dan memberikan kekuatan yang tak dimiliki kaca biasa. Lalu secara lingkungan, Gorilla Glass bisa didaur ulang.

Google Voice Hengkang dari BlackBerry

detail berita

Pasca Yahoo yang menarik aplikasi untuk BlackBerry, kini Google mengumumkan akan menarik aplikasi Google Voice untuk BlackBerry. 

Keputusan yang diumumkan melalui situs resmi perusahaan itu menyatakan bahwa Google menarik aplikasi Google Voice untuk BlackBerry pada Juli 2013. Demikian dilansir dari CrackBerry, Kamis (13/3/2013). 

Akibat keputusan ini, pembaharuan Google Voice yang rutin dilakukan sejak 2009 akan diberhentikan mulai pekan depan. Akan tetapi, bagi pengguna BlackBerry yang masih ingin mengakses Google Voice, perusahaan asal California itu berencana meluncurkan layanan berbasis HTML 5. 

“Mulai minggu depan, kami akan menghentikan dukungan untuk Google Voice di BlackBerry. Bagi pengguna BlackBerry yang ingin terus menggunakan Google Voice, kami sarankan mereka menggunakan aplikasi HTML 5 kami,” tulis perusahaan di di blog resminya.

Lebih lanjut Google menjelaskan, HTML 5 kompatibel untuk sistem operasi BlackBerry 6 ke atas. Sekadar informasi, Google Voice memfasilitasi memungkinkan pengguna untuk mengakses pesan suara, pesan teks, riwayat panggilan, panggilan konferensi, skrining panggilan, memblokir panggilan , dan transkripsi suara ke teks.

35% Aplikasi di China Curi Data Pengguna

detail berita

Menurut studi terbaru Pusat Data Internet China (DCCI), 35 persen aplikasi yang ada padasmartphone di China telah mencuri data-data pengguna yang tidak ada hubungannnya dengan fungsi aplikasi. Celakanya, pengambilan data itu dilakukan tanpa sepengetahuan pengguna.
 
Dilansir dari Finance Yahoo, Sabtu (16/3/2013), studi DCCI itu mencakup 1.400 aplikasi top di China. Saat ini diketahui 98 persen smartphone China menjalankan Android dan luasnya penyebaran sistem operasi itu China dikeluhkan oleh pemerintah setempat.
 
Statistik lain dari studi itu memaparkan bahwa 51 persen aplikasi Andorid melacak lokasi pengguna. Namun dari 51 persen aplikasi tersebut, 13,2 persen diantaranya tetap melacak lokasi pengguna meski sebenarnya tidak berfungsi sebagai pelacak lokasi.
 
Selain itu, 4,3 persen aplikasi bahkan bisa membuat panggilan telepon sendiri, meski hal tersebut bukan bagian dari layanan yang dimiliki aplikasi tersebut.
 
Adapun DCCI, pada website-nya menggambarkan organisasi itu sebagai sebuah konsultan. Presiden DCCI Hu Yanping dilaporkan memiliki simpati kepada Pemerintah Beijing, karena baru-baru ini muncul di media untuk menghentikan laporan Amerika Serikat (AS) yang dinilai membesar-besarkan tindakan peretasan China.
